import pandas as pd
import streamlit as st

from config.config import (method_groups, method_order, resource_groups,
                           resource_order, secondary_resources, resource_unit_map, CO2_UNIT,
                           hidden_resource_names, section_intros)
from utils.ui_helpers import format_efficiency_summary, show_bar
from utils.data_utils import (get_resource_to_group, normalize_costs,
                              get_slider_params, is_method_enabled, is_custom_secondary)


def make_sync_s_to_m(slider_key, manual_key):
    """on_change for slider: mirror its value into the number_input."""
    def sync():
        st.session_state[manual_key] = st.session_state[slider_key]
    return sync


def make_sync_m_to_s(slider_key, manual_key, min_val, max_val):
    """on_change for number_input: clamp to [min, max] and sync both widgets."""
    def sync():
        val = st.session_state[manual_key]
        if val is None:
            return
        clamped = max(min_val, min(max_val, val))
        st.session_state[manual_key] = clamped
        st.session_state[slider_key] = clamped
    return sync


def build_custom_slider_index(cost_sliders_norm, custom_resources):
    """Build the per-method slider configs and group mappings for custom resource batches.

    Also initialises session-state cost entries for custom resources (primary at
    median, secondary at 0) and removes stale entries for methods no longer linked
    to a given batch.

    Args:
        cost_sliders_norm (dict): {method: {resource: {min, median, max}}} with unit suffixes stripped.
        custom_resources (list): list of custom batch dicts from session state.

    Returns:
        tuple[dict, set, dict, dict]:
            custom_sliders_by_method     – {method: {resource: {min, median, max}}}.
            custom_resource_names        – set of all custom batch names.
            custom_resource_to_sub_group – {custom_r: reference_resource}.
            custom_resource_to_group     – {custom_r: physical_group}.
    """
    custom_sliders_by_method = {}
    custom_resource_names = set()
    for batch in custom_resources:
        r_name = batch["name"]
        custom_resource_names.add(r_name)
        for m, coefs in batch["methods"].items():
            custom_sliders_by_method.setdefault(m, {})[r_name] = coefs
        ref = batch["group"]
        for m, resources in cost_sliders_norm.items():
            if (m, ref) in secondary_resources and r_name not in custom_sliders_by_method.get(m, {}):
                ref_coefs = resources.get(ref)
                if ref_coefs:
                    custom_sliders_by_method.setdefault(m, {})[r_name] = ref_coefs

    custom_resource_to_sub_group = {batch["name"]: batch["group"] for batch in custom_resources}
    resource_to_group = get_resource_to_group()
    custom_resource_to_group = {
        r: resource_to_group[s_g]
        for r, s_g in custom_resource_to_sub_group.items()
        if s_g in resource_to_group
    }

    # Remove stale cost entries for methods no longer linked to a batch
    valid_methods_for_custom = {}
    for m, resources in custom_sliders_by_method.items():
        for r in resources:
            valid_methods_for_custom.setdefault(r, set()).add(m)
    for r_name, valid in valid_methods_for_custom.items():
        for m in list(st.session_state.get("costs", {}).keys()):
            if r_name in st.session_state.costs.get(m, {}) and m not in valid:
                del st.session_state.costs[m][r_name]

    # Pre-initialise cost entries for custom resources
    for m, resources in custom_sliders_by_method.items():
        st.session_state.costs.setdefault(m, {})
        for r, conf in resources.items():
            if r not in st.session_state.costs[m]:
                st.session_state.costs[m][r] = (
                    0.0 if is_custom_secondary(m, r, custom_resource_to_sub_group) else conf["median"]
                )

    return custom_sliders_by_method, custom_resource_names, custom_resource_to_sub_group, custom_resource_to_group


def render_standard_resource_row(method, r, conf, display_label, enabled_methods):
    """Render the slider row for a single standard resource coefficient.

    Handles the secondary-resource toggle, fixed-value display, and the
    slider + manual number_input pair. Writes the result to
    st.session_state.costs[method][r].

    Args:
        method (str): CDR method name.
        r (str): resource name.
        conf (dict): {min, median, max} for this (method, resource) pair.
        display_label (str): human-readable resource label with unit.
        enabled_methods (dict): {resource: {method: bool}} from session state.

    Returns:
        None
    """
    if not is_method_enabled(method, r, enabled_methods):
        st.info(f"Method disabled for **{r}** (see Resource Inputs tab)", icon=":material/info:")
        return

    is_secondary = (method, r) in secondary_resources
    step, fmt = get_slider_params(conf)
    toggle_key = f"toggle_{method}_{r}".replace(" ", "_")
    slider_key = f"slider_{method}_{r}".replace(" ", "_")
    manual_key = f"manual_{method}_{r}".replace(" ", "_")
    current_val = normalize_costs(st.session_state.costs.get(method, {})).get(r, 0.0)
    if is_secondary:
        if toggle_key not in st.session_state:
            st.session_state[toggle_key] = current_val != 0.0
        if not st.checkbox(f"Use {display_label}", key=toggle_key):
            st.session_state.costs[method][r] = 0.0
            st.markdown("**DISABLED**")
            return
        elif current_val == 0.0:
            st.session_state.costs[method][r] = conf["median"]
            current_val = conf["median"]

    if conf["min"] == conf["max"]:
        st.markdown(
            f'<p class="crra-resource-name">{display_label} = <strong>{conf["median"]}</strong> (fixed)</p>',
            unsafe_allow_html=True,
        )
        st.session_state.costs[method][r] = conf["median"]
        if st.session_state.get("resource_caps", {}).get(r, 0) <= 0:
            st.info(
                f"No available quantity set for **{r}** in Resource Inputs tab.",
                icon=":material/info:",
            )
        return

    if slider_key not in st.session_state:
        st.session_state[slider_key] = current_val
    if manual_key not in st.session_state:
        st.session_state[manual_key] = st.session_state[slider_key]
    if st.session_state.get("resource_caps", {}).get(r, 0) <= 0:
        st.info(
            f"No available quantity set for **{r}** in Resource Inputs tab.",
            icon=":material/info:",
        )
        # Don't render the slider — with zero supply, its coefficient has no
        # effect on the result (mirrors the "fixed value" branch above, which
        # already stops here instead of leaving a live-but-meaningless widget).
        return

    slider_min = max(0.0, conf["min"])
    col1, col2 = st.columns([3, 1])
    with col1:
        slider_val = st.slider(
            label=display_label,
            min_value=slider_min, max_value=conf["max"], step=step, format=fmt,
            key=slider_key,
            on_change=make_sync_s_to_m(slider_key, manual_key)
        )
    with col2:
        st.number_input(
            label="label", label_visibility="collapsed",
            key=manual_key, help="Manual override (optional, any value)",
            format=fmt, value=None, placeholder=str(round(slider_val, 6)),
            on_change=make_sync_m_to_s(slider_key, manual_key, slider_min, conf["max"]),
        )

    manual_value = st.session_state.get(manual_key)
    st.session_state.costs[method][r] = slider_val if manual_value is None else manual_value


def render_custom_resource_row(method, r, conf, enabled_methods, custom_resource_to_sub_group, custom_resources):
    """Render the slider row for a single custom resource batch coefficient.

    Args:
        method (str): CDR method name.
        r (str): custom resource batch name.
        conf (dict): {min, median, max} for this (method, resource) pair.
        enabled_methods (dict): {resource: {method: bool}} from session state.
        custom_resource_to_sub_group (dict): {custom_r: reference_resource}.
        custom_resources (list): list of custom batch dicts from session state.

    Returns:
        None
    """
    if not is_method_enabled(method, r, enabled_methods):
        st.info("Method disabled for this resource (see Resource Inputs tab)", icon=":material/info:")
        return

    is_sec = is_custom_secondary(method, r, custom_resource_to_sub_group)
    step, fmt = get_slider_params(conf)
    toggle_key = f"toggle_{method}_{r}".replace(" ", "_")
    slider_key = f"slider_{method}_{r}".replace(" ", "_")
    manual_key = f"manual_{method}_{r}".replace(" ", "_")
    current_val = st.session_state.costs.get(method, {}).get(r, 0.0 if is_sec else conf["median"])

    if is_sec:
        if toggle_key not in st.session_state:
            st.session_state[toggle_key] = current_val != 0.0
        if not st.checkbox(f"Use {r}", key=toggle_key):
            st.session_state.costs.setdefault(method, {})[r] = 0.0
            st.markdown("**DISABLED**")
            return
        elif current_val == 0.0:
            st.session_state.costs.setdefault(method, {})[r] = conf["median"]
            current_val = conf["median"]

    if conf["min"] == conf["max"]:
        st.markdown(
            f'<p class="crra-resource-name">{r} = <strong>{conf["median"]}</strong> (fixed)</p>',
            unsafe_allow_html=True,
        )
        st.session_state.costs.setdefault(method, {})[r] = conf["median"]
        return

    if slider_key not in st.session_state:
        st.session_state[slider_key] = current_val
    if manual_key not in st.session_state:
        st.session_state[manual_key] = st.session_state[slider_key]

    batch_amount = next((float(b.get("amount", 0)) for b in custom_resources if b["name"] == r), 0.0)
    if batch_amount <= 0:
        # Not necessarily true that the method "won't be used": it may still
        # run via the standard resource this batch complements, or via a
        # sibling batch of the same reference — so just report this specific
        # batch's own availability, same message regardless of is_sec.
        st.info(
            f"No available quantity set for **{r}** in Resource Inputs.",
            icon=":material/info:",
        )
        # Don't render the slider — with zero supply, its coefficient has no
        # effect on the result.
        return

    slider_min = max(0.0, conf["min"])
    col1, col2 = st.columns([3, 1])
    with col1:
        slider_val = st.slider(
            label=r,
            min_value=slider_min, max_value=conf["max"], step=step, format=fmt,
            key=slider_key,
            on_change=make_sync_s_to_m(slider_key, manual_key),
        )
    with col2:
        st.number_input(
            label="label", label_visibility="collapsed",
            key=manual_key, help="Manual override (optional, any value)",
            format=fmt, value=None, placeholder=str(round(slider_val, 6)),
            on_change=make_sync_m_to_s(slider_key, manual_key, slider_min, conf["max"]),
        )

    st.session_state.costs.setdefault(method, {})
    manual_value = st.session_state.get(manual_key)
    st.session_state.costs[method][r] = slider_val if manual_value is None else manual_value


def panel_method_editor(
    method, cost_sliders_norm, custom_sliders_by_method,
    resource_display, enabled_methods, custom_resources,
    custom_resource_to_group, custom_resource_to_sub_group,
):
    """Render the coefficient-editing expander for one CDR method.

    Shows one slider row per standard resource, then one per custom resource batch,
    grouped by resource group. Includes a per-method reset button.

    Args:
        method (str): CDR method name.
        cost_sliders_norm (dict): {method: {resource: {min, median, max}}}.
        custom_sliders_by_method (dict): {method: {resource: {min, median, max}}}.
        resource_display (dict): {resource: label_with_unit}.
        enabled_methods (dict): {resource: {method: bool}} from session state.
        custom_resources (list): list of custom batch dicts from session state.
        custom_resource_to_group (dict): {custom_r: physical_group}.
        custom_resource_to_sub_group (dict): {custom_r: reference_resource}.

    Returns:
        None
    """
    with st.expander(f"Manage resources for **{method}**", expanded=True):
        method_sliders = cost_sliders_norm.get(method, {})
        custom_for_method = custom_sliders_by_method.get(method, {})

        primary_resources = [r for r in method_sliders if (method, r) not in secondary_resources]
        if primary_resources and all(r in hidden_resource_names for r in primary_resources) and not custom_for_method:
            required = [r for r in primary_resources if r in hidden_resource_names]
            optional = [r for r in method_sliders if r in hidden_resource_names and (method, r) in secondary_resources]
            req_list = "\n".join(f"- **{r}** *(required)*" for r in required)
            opt_list = "\n".join(f"- **{r}** *(optional)*" for r in optional) if optional else ""
            body = f"To use this method, add a new resource in the **Resource inputs** tab:\n\n{req_list}"
            if opt_list:
                body += f"\n{opt_list}"
            st.info(body, icon=":material/info:")
            return

        for group_name, rlist in resource_groups.items():
            used = [r for r in rlist if r in method_sliders and r not in hidden_resource_names]
            custom_in_group = [
                r for r in custom_for_method
                if custom_resource_to_group.get(r) == group_name
            ]
            hidden_secondary_in_group = [
                r for r in rlist
                if r in method_sliders
                and r in hidden_resource_names
                and (method, r) in secondary_resources
                and not any(custom_resource_to_sub_group.get(cr) == r for cr in custom_for_method)
            ]
            if not used and not custom_in_group and not hidden_secondary_in_group:
                continue

            st.markdown(f'<p class="crra-group-name">{group_name}</p>', unsafe_allow_html=True)

            for r in used:
                conf = method_sliders[r]
                render_standard_resource_row(
                    method, r, conf, resource_display.get(r, r), enabled_methods,
                )

            for r in custom_in_group:
                render_custom_resource_row(
                    method, r, custom_for_method[r],
                    enabled_methods, custom_resource_to_sub_group, custom_resources
                )

            for r in hidden_secondary_in_group:
                st.info(
                    f"**{r}** can be used as an optional secondary resource for this method. "
                    f"Add a custom resource of type **{r}** in the **Resource inputs** tab to activate it.",
                    icon=":material/add_circle:",
                )

        if st.button("Reset selected method", key="btn-reset-method", icon=":material/reset_settings:"):
            for r, conf in cost_sliders_norm.get(method, {}).items():
                is_secondary = (method, r) in secondary_resources
                st.session_state.costs[method][r] = 0.0 if is_secondary else conf["median"]
                for prefix in ["slider", "manual", "toggle"]:
                    st.session_state.pop(f"{prefix}_{method}_{r}".replace(" ", "_"), None)
            for r, conf in custom_sliders_by_method.get(method, {}).items():
                st.session_state.costs.setdefault(method, {})[r] = conf["median"]
                for prefix in ["slider", "manual"]:
                    st.session_state.pop(f"{prefix}_{method}_{r}".replace(" ", "_"), None)
            st.success(f"{method} reset to default values.")
            st.rerun()


def panel_summary_table(
    cost_sliders_norm, custom_sliders_by_method,
    enabled_methods, custom_resource_names, custom_resource_to_sub_group,
):
    """Render the full coefficient summary table with cells highlighted when modified.

    Args:
        cost_sliders_norm (dict): {method: {resource: {min, median, max}}}.
        custom_sliders_by_method (dict): {method: {resource: {min, median, max}}}.
        enabled_methods (dict): {resource: {method: bool}} from session state.
        custom_resource_names (set[str]): names of all custom resource batches.
        custom_resource_to_sub_group (dict): {custom_r: reference_resource}.

    Returns:
        None
    """
    st.markdown(
        '<p class="crra-sub-heading">Summary of resource usage coefficients</p>',
        unsafe_allow_html=True,
    )
    resource_display = {
        r: f"{r} ({resource_unit_map[cat]}/{CO2_UNIT})"
        for cat, resources in resource_groups.items()
        for r in resources
    }
    all_resource_columns = [r for r in resource_order if r not in hidden_resource_names] + sorted(custom_resource_names)

    df_default = pd.DataFrame(index=method_order, columns=all_resource_columns)
    df_current = pd.DataFrame(index=method_order, columns=all_resource_columns)

    for m in method_order:
        current_costs = normalize_costs(st.session_state.costs.get(m, {}))
        sliders = dict(cost_sliders_norm.get(m, {}))
        sliders.update(custom_sliders_by_method.get(m, {}))

        for r in all_resource_columns:
            is_sec = (m, r) in secondary_resources or is_custom_secondary(m, r, custom_resource_to_sub_group)
            disabled = not is_method_enabled(m, r, enabled_methods)
            current_val = 0.0 if disabled else current_costs.get(r, 0.0)
            default_val = 0.0 if disabled else sliders.get(r, {}).get("median", 0.0)
            if is_sec and current_val == 0.0:
                default_val = 0.0
            df_default.at[m, r] = default_val
            df_current.at[m, r] = current_val

    df_default = df_default.astype(float).fillna(0.0)
    df_current = df_current.astype(float).fillna(0.0)

    resource_display_full = dict(resource_display)
    resource_display_full.update({r: r for r in custom_resource_names})
    df_default = df_default.rename(columns=resource_display_full)
    df_current = df_current.rename(columns=resource_display_full)

    styled = format_efficiency_summary(df_current, df_default)
    st.dataframe(
        data=styled,
        height=(len(df_current) * 36 + 36),
        width='stretch',
        column_config={"_index": st.column_config.TextColumn("Method", width="large")},
        row_height=36
    )


def render_tab(cost_sliders):
    """Render the Resource Efficiency Coefficients tab.

    Args:
        cost_sliders (dict): full cost slider config {method: {resource: {min, median, max}}}.

    Returns:
        None
    """
    st.markdown('<h1 class="crra-heading">Resource efficiency coefficients</h1>', unsafe_allow_html=True)
    show_bar()

    st.markdown('<p class="objective_title">OBJECTIVE</p>', unsafe_allow_html=True)
    st.markdown(
        f'<div class="text_with_border"><p>{section_intros.get("tab3_coefficients", "")}</p></div>',
        unsafe_allow_html=True,
    )
    with st.container(key="warning_resources"):
        st.info(
            "Red cells in the table highlight coefficients modified from their **default median values**",
            icon=":material/info:",
        )

    enabled_methods  = st.session_state.get("enabled_methods", {})
    custom_resources = st.session_state.get("custom_resources", [])

    cost_sliders_norm = {m: normalize_costs(resources) for m, resources in cost_sliders.items()}
    resource_display = {
        r: f"{r} ({resource_unit_map[cat]}/{CO2_UNIT})"
        for cat, resources in resource_groups.items()
        for r in resources
    }

    (
        custom_sliders_by_method,
        custom_resource_names,
        custom_resource_to_sub_group,
        custom_resource_to_group,
    ) = build_custom_slider_index(cost_sliders_norm, custom_resources)

    constraints = st.session_state.get("constraints", {})
    active_methods = {m for m, c in constraints.items() if c.get("active", True)}
    method_choices = [
        f"{g} | {m}"
        for g, methods in method_groups.items()
        for m in methods
        if not constraints or m in active_methods
    ]
    if not method_choices:
        st.warning("No active methods. Enable at least one method in the **Method Constraints** tab.", icon=":material/warning:")
        panel_summary_table(
            cost_sliders_norm=cost_sliders_norm,
            custom_sliders_by_method=custom_sliders_by_method,
            enabled_methods=enabled_methods,
            custom_resource_names=custom_resource_names,
            custom_resource_to_sub_group=custom_resource_to_sub_group,
        )
        return
    method_lookup  = {label: label.split(" | ", 1)[1] for label in method_choices}
    selected_label = st.selectbox("Select a method:", method_choices, key="crra-select")

    if st.button("RESET ALL", key="btn-reset", icon=":material/reset_settings:"):
        for m, sliders in cost_sliders_norm.items():
            for r, conf in sliders.items():
                st.session_state.costs[m][r] = 0.0 if (m, r) in secondary_resources else conf["median"]
                for prefix in ["slider", "manual", "toggle"]:
                    st.session_state.pop(f"{prefix}_{m}_{r}".replace(" ", "_"), None)
        for m, sliders in custom_sliders_by_method.items():
            for r, conf in sliders.items():
                st.session_state.costs.setdefault(m, {})[r] = (
                    0.0 if is_custom_secondary(m, r, custom_resource_to_sub_group) else conf["median"]
                )
                for prefix in ["slider", "manual", "toggle"]:
                    st.session_state.pop(f"{prefix}_{m}_{r}".replace(" ", "_"), None)
        st.success("All methods reset to default values.")
        st.rerun()

    panel_method_editor(
        method=method_lookup[selected_label],
        cost_sliders_norm=cost_sliders_norm,
        custom_sliders_by_method=custom_sliders_by_method,
        resource_display=resource_display,
        enabled_methods=enabled_methods,
        custom_resources=custom_resources,
        custom_resource_to_group=custom_resource_to_group,
        custom_resource_to_sub_group=custom_resource_to_sub_group,
    )

    panel_summary_table(
        cost_sliders_norm=cost_sliders_norm,
        custom_sliders_by_method=custom_sliders_by_method,
        enabled_methods=enabled_methods,
        custom_resource_names=custom_resource_names,
        custom_resource_to_sub_group=custom_resource_to_sub_group,
    )


    if st.button("Portfolio generation →", key="btn-nav-next-coefficients", type="primary", help="Run the optimisation and generate your CDR portfolio."):
        st.session_state["_navigate_to"] = "Portfolio generation"
        st.rerun()
